This is a charming collection of folk tales from central India, written in the early 20th century. The tales provide a vivid and colorful portrait of Indian village life, including village customs, rural occupations, and local festivals. The author clearly had a deep love and respect for the people and culture of central India, and his writing is infused with a sense of joy and wonder.
